Altered states : sex, nation, drugs, and self-transformation in Victorian spiritualism /
Altered States examines the rise of Spiritualism--the religion of séances, mediums, and ghostly encounters--in the Victorian period and the role it played in undermining both traditional female roles and the rhetoric of imperialism.
